Navigating the Landscape of Software Providers
The quality of an online gaming platform is intrinsically linked to the software providers it partners with. Top-tier platforms prioritize collaborations with reputable developers known for their innovative games, fair algorithms, and commitment to security. These providers employ sophisticated random number generators (RNGs) to ensure game outcomes are truly random and unbiased. Furthermore, they undergo rigorous testing and certification by independent auditing bodies to verify the integrity of their software. Players should seek out platforms that prominently display the logos of well-known and respected software providers, as this is a strong indicator of quality and trustworthiness. Beyond the technical aspects, the variety of games offered is also crucial; a diverse selection caters to a wider range of player preferences and keeps the experience fresh and engaging. The ongoing addition of new titles is a sign of a platform that is committed to innovation and player satisfaction.
The Role of Live Dealer Games
Live dealer games have revolutionized the online gaming experience, bridging the gap between virtual and physical casinos. These games feature real-life dealers streamed in real-time, allowing players to interact with them and other players through a chat interface. This creates a more immersive and social atmosphere, replicating the excitement of a land-based casino. Popular live dealer games include blackjack, roulette, baccarat, and poker. The use of live dealers also adds an extra layer of transparency and trust, as players can see the cards being dealt and the roulette wheel spinning in real-time. This is particularly appealing to players who may be skeptical about the fairness of purely algorithmic games. The technological advancements in streaming quality and game development have made live dealer games increasingly popular in recent years, and they are now a staple of most reputable online gaming platforms.

Understanding Responsible Gaming Practices
A truly reputable kingdom casino prioritizes responsible gaming above all else. This means implementing a range of tools and resources to help players manage their gambling habits and prevent problem gambling. These tools can include deposit limits, loss limits, session time limits, self-exclusion options, and access to information about problem gambling support organizations. The platform should also actively promote responsible gaming messages and provide clear information about the risks associated with gambling. Regular self-assessment is encouraged, and players should be aware of the signs of problem gambling, such as chasing losses, gambling with money they can't afford to lose, and neglecting personal responsibilities. Compliance with regulatory requirements is also paramount; reputable platforms are licensed and regulated by respected authorities, ensuring they adhere to strict standards of fairness and player protection.
Identifying Problem Gambling
Recognizing the signs of problem gambling is crucial for both players and their loved ones. These signs can include spending increasing amounts of time and money on gambling, lying about gambling habits, neglecting work or personal relationships, and experiencing feelings of guilt or shame. If you or someone you know is struggling with problem gambling, it's important to seek help immediately. Resources are available through various organizations dedicated to providing support and guidance. Don’t hesitate to reach out. Early intervention is key to preventing the escalation of problem gambling and mitigating its potentially devastating consequences. Remember, seeking help is a sign of strength, not weakness.

The Future of Online Gaming Security
As technology advances, so too do the threats to online security. The future of online gaming security will likely involve increased reliance on blockchain technology, artificial intelligence, and biometric authentication. Blockchain can provide a transparent and immutable record of transactions, enhancing trust and preventing fraud. Artificial intelligence can be used to detect and prevent suspicious activity, such as collusion and money laundering. Biometric authentication, such as fingerprint scanning and facial recognition, can provide a more secure and convenient way to verify player identities. Furthermore, ongoing investment in cybersecurity infrastructure and the implementation of robust data encryption protocols are essential to protect player information from cyberattacks. Continuous monitoring and adaptation to evolving threats are crucial for maintaining a secure and trustworthy gaming environment.
